Belgian court orders faster emissions cuts as country’s climate targets ‘insufficient’

Ruling by court of appeal means Belgium will have to set target to cut emissions by 55% by 2030

A Belgian court has declared the country’s climate targets “clearly insufficient” and ordered the government to cut emissions faster.

In a powerful victory for climate campaigners, the Brussels court of appeal ordered Belgium to cut its planet-heating pollution by at least 55% from 1990 levels by 2030. By 2021, Belgium had cut its emissions by just 24%.
